Pronunciation and Spelling

Arni is straightforward to pronounce: "AR-nee." However, its spelling might trip some people up. It's often mistaken for "Arnie," which is a common nickname for names like Arnold or Arnell. Be prepared to clarify the correct spelling to avoid confusion.
